Based on a true story. One man, Isaac, leaves his old, seedy, gangster-filled lifestyle to start over with his family. After he relocates to Los Angeles, it isn't long before the world of crime that he tried to escape finds him. Threatened by a dangerously temperamental gangster, his criminal cousin and a drug lord, Issac finds getting a fresh start almost impossible. As those close to him fall victim to the promises of quick money by the way of the gun, violence surrounds him until he has no choice but to confront it. He'll do whatever it takes to keep those close to him safe, even if it means going back to his old ways.

A newly single woman confronts the perils of both dating and life in California in this independent comedy drama. Jules (Jenna Mattison) is an aspiring actress who has grown disenchanted with her handsome but remote boyfriend, Danny (Brad Rowe). Jules decides to break up with him and lands a role in a play in Los Angeles, where she has to fight off the none-too-subtle advances of her director, Michael (Bryan Callen). As rehearsals go on, Jules finds herself developing an infatuation with her co-star Ben (Brian Austin Green), but she isn't certain if she's ready for a new commitment so soon, which leads her into the strange world of dating in Hollywood. As she tries to sort out her future and her love life, Jules often confides in her close friend Vicki (Jennifer Blanc), a lesbian who carries just a bit of a torch for Jules, and she gets some solid if unexpected advice from middle-aged Greta (Edie McClurg). Jenna Mattison wrote the screenplay for Fish Without a Bicycle as well as playing the leading role, while Brian Austin Green did double duty by playing Jules' co-star and love interest while also directing the picture. ~ Mark Deming, Rovi

A gifted teenager is thrown for a loop when her parents' marriage falls apart in this coming-of-age drama set in the early '70s. Alex Markov (Angela Gots) is a 16-year-old who dreams of a career as a professional dancer; unlike many girls with similar goals, Alex is blessed with supportive parents, Dan (Robert Hayes) and Clarice (Ellen Greene), and a dance coach, Natalie (Genevieve Bujold) who believes she has the talent to make it. But Alex's life is shaken to the foundations when Dan and Clarice announce they're getting a divorce. Alex isn't sure how she feels or who is to blame; her boyfriend Patrick (Danny Masterson) seems more interested in drinking than being supportive, and her close friends Alissa (Soleil Moon Frye), Camelia (Alison Lohman), and Jan (Lisa Brenner) are as startled and befuddled as she is. Alex in Wonder was the first feature film from writer and director Drew Ann Rosenberg. ~ Mark Deming, Rovi
